| Reverse description | The central field presents a low-relief adaptation of the central group from Diego Velázquez's masterwork 'Las Meninas' (The Maids of Honor, 1656), depicting the Infanta Margarita flanked by two ladies-in-waiting rendered with careful attention to the volumetric drapery and courtly attire of the original composition. The figures are set against a plain field, the scene contained within a raised inner border. The upper legend reads 'ESPAÑA 1994', with the date split on either side of the field, while the denomination '200 PESETAS' curves along the lower periphery in incuse lettering. |
